The below graph shows the average detached house price in the Westmorland and Furness local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The two 11 LOUGHRIGG MEADOW sales from October 2004 and September 2019 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the October 2004 sale was for 54% above the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 54% above the HPI over time, until the September 2019 sale, where it rises to 55% above the HPI. The line then continues to track at 55% above the HPI.
11 LOUGHRIGG MEADOW might now be worth an estimated £618,837.
This is based on house price inflation of 23.8%, between September 2019 and February 2025, for detached houses, in the Westmorland and Furness local authority area, as calculated by the Office for National Statistics and published in their UK House Price Index (HPI).
The 23.8% inflationary increase is applied to the most recent sale price for 11 LOUGHRIGG MEADOW of £500,000 on 19th September 2019. For the value to have increased from £500,000 to £618,837 over the six years and seven months to February 2025, the following assumptions must hold true:
